Market overview
The regional education market is defined by districts competing for student enrollment through academic performance, specialized programs, and community reputation. Key decision factors include school safety, extracurricular diversity, and the effectiveness of career-readiness initiatives.

DZ Bank serves as the central institution for the German cooperative banking sector, providing a wide array of financial services to local cooperative banks and their corporate clients. As a key player in the German financial landscape, it is frequently evaluated against other major commercial and regional banks.
